Generally, the word "pancake" refers to a batter made from flour, eggs and milk. (However it can refer to a disk of fried grated vegetables). So all pancakes have eggs in them. The is a variety called "crepes" which have a higher proportion of eggs in the batter compared to the standard pancakes.
